Are people in Northampton older or younger than people in Lanesborough?
- The Median Age in Northampton is 11.4 years younger than in Lanesborough.

Are housing costs cheaper in Northampton or Lanesborough?
- Northampton housing costs are 13.6% more expensive than Lanesborough hous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Northampton or Lanesborough?
- The average commute for residents of Northampton is 1.5 minutes longer than it is for residents of Lanesborough.

Things to do in Lanesborough?
Lanesborough, MA is a small town located in the Berkshire Hills. It has a population of just over 1,700 people and is the perfect place to experience rural living. The area offers beautiful views of the surrounding mountains and forests, providing plenty of outdoor activities including hiking, fishing, and camping. You can take advantage of local attractions such as historic sites or take part in community events like farmers' markets and art festivals. There are also many excellent restaurants located close by offering delicious cuisine. Life in Lanesborough is peaceful, laid back, and full of charm.
